How Our Lightboxes Are Made Our wooden lightboxes are CNC-cut in-house at our Stockport workshop and assembled by hand. We use only high-quality 6500k LED lighting, wiring, and transformers, supplied by TAGRA Lighting. The LEDs are mounted onto a reflective composite backing, maximising light output and ensuring even illumination across the face of the lightbox.
